Hamilton Ventura S Auto

The Hamilton Ventura S Auto is widely regarded as a conversation-starting, unique, sci-fi-inspired piece with a cool openworked dial. Owners praise its good finishing and find it more versatile for everyday wear than initially expected, with some acknowledging its iconic status. However, the Hamilton Ventura S Auto is also described as expensive for its features, with limited styling versatility and a design that some find polarizing, leading to a novelty that can wear off. Concerns are raised about its 14mm thickness and dial legibility, with some finding the side wings overwhelming for smaller wrists and the case wearing large. On balance, owners and reviewers appreciate the Hamilton Ventura S Auto for its distinctive design and conversation-starting qualities, despite its polarizing aesthetic and price point.

Vaer DS2 Meridian Quartz

The Vaer DS2 Meridian Quartz is lauded for its wearability, with reviewers and owners consistently praising its 39mm case size as a perfect fit, noting its thinness at 10.4mm. The watch features a satisfying 120-click coin-edge bezel with minimal back play and comes with two straps for $239, powered by a Miyota GM12 quartz movement offering a three-year battery life. On balance, owners and reviewers rate the Vaer DS2 Meridian Quartz highly for its comfortable wearability and accessible price point.
